The Continental Army had the advantage of "Home Court," they knew the land, and they had a lot of local support from the civilians which is very important, and even more so 200 years ago. However, they were mostly poorly trained, fed or even clothed. Suffering from harsh conditions, disease and hunger, they also had very limited supplies of ammunition and weaponry.
The British Army had superior forces, training and weapons. However, their fighting style was not well suited to the way the Continental Army's way of fighting; guerrilla, ragtag style. Also, the British public was not necessarily supportive of the war, which greatly undermined their war effort, and lowered morale amongst their ranks.
In the end, a large proportion of the victory could be attributed to the Yankee's determination, however, geopolitical conditions cannot be overestimated. The Continental Army is sure to have lost if it weren't for the French involvement, which primarily had to do with the fact that they were enemies of the Brits, and had just 25 years previously lost the French-Indian war to them, and of course, to the American Colonists, who at that time were still mostly loyal subjects to the king. In fact, a major precipitation of the war came about because of the taxes which the British levied upon the American people to pay for that war, claiming that the war was to their benefit more than the British people's, so it was their obligation to pay, hence the Boston Tea Party, and then....
